Twenty-five years after the release of the iconic Bollywood film 'Lagaan', an off-screen cricket match has emerged where the British cast members finally got their revenge. The film, which tells the story of a group of villagers challenging their colonial rulers to a cricket match to avoid paying an oppressive land tax, has become a classic in Indian cinema.

The Off-Screen Match

In a recent reunion event, the actors who played the British officers in the film organized a friendly cricket match against the Indian cast. This time, however, the British team emerged victorious, providing a light-hearted twist to the film's narrative. The match was filled with nostalgia and camaraderie, as the cast members reminisced about their experiences during the filming of 'Lagaan'.

Aamir Khan's Reaction

Aamir Khan, who played the lead role of Bhuvan in the film, participated in the match and later joked about the British team's long-awaited win. He praised the spirit of the event and highlighted how the film continues to bring people together even after 25 years.

The reunion was organized by the film's production team and included various activities celebrating the film's legacy. The off-screen cricket match became a highlight, symbolizing the enduring friendship between the cast members and the film's timeless message of unity and resilience.

As 'Lagaan' completes 25 years, this unique event reminds fans of the film's impact and the joy it has brought to audiences worldwide. The off-screen match serves as a testament to the film's lasting legacy and the bonds formed during its creation.
